Job Description
The Waste Technician is responsible for managing the waste needs of the laboratory, ensuring the safe and proper disposal of all waste materials and client samples in compliance with OHSA and other regulatory standards.
The Waste Technician is responsible for following all health and safety procedures and promoting a safe working environment throughout department and the laboratory.
Oversees the waste management of the laboratory, ensuring safe and proper disposal of all waste
materials including, but not limited to lab waste and client samples.
Follows procedures and protocols for waste management and chemical handling; including but not
limited to, treatment, storage, and disposal of hazardous waste
Collects waste materials from each laboratory and prepares waste for proper disposal on a routine
basis, while adjusting waste pick-ups based on the needs of the laboratory
Maintains record of all hazardous materials on-site; verifies and classifies hazardous waste for disposal
Manages upkeep and cleanliness of waste department that meets and exceeds regulatory inspection
standards to ensure a safe, clean work environment
Performs regular safety walkthroughs daily to assess waste needs of the lab
Proactively communicates with local management to address any waste concerns/issues as needed
Coordinates waste pick-up with the appropriate vendors based on hazardous category
Obtains certifications required for waste management, ensuring all certifications remain current and are
renewed on-time
Assists the Sample Management department with kit prep, shipping/receiving, and log-in as needed
Adheres to lab and sample management SOPs to ensure that proper sampling handling procedures are
followed
May assist with facilities maintenance as needed
Performs other duties as assigned
